Stafford named 1st team All-American, two other Longhorns honored




Torrey Stafford, a junior in her first season with the Longhorns after transferring from Pitt, garnered her second consecutive first-team All-America honor after an outstanding season, leading Texas to the Elite Eight. Stafford led the team with 516 kills (sixth-most in program history), 33 service aces and 580.5 points. She hit .360 with 4.69 kills per set and had 52 blocks (11 solo).
